Key to the South American species of
Megachoriolaus
1. Integument black, except red prothorax and brownish legs.
Brazil
(Rondônia, Mato Grosso, Goiás, Minas Gerais) (
Fig. 10
)
...............................................................................................
M. bicolor
(
Gounelle, 1911
)
- Integument with different patterns and coloration.......................................................................................2
2. Head, antennae and pronotum light brown–reddish.
Brazil
(Amazonas) (
Fig. 9
) ........................................
..........................................................................................................................
M. atripennis
(
Bates, 1870
)
- Head and antennae with different colors; pronotum with a median longitudinal black line.......................3
3. Anterior half of the elytra bright red.
Colombia
(
Fig. 11
)
.................................
M. venustus
(
Breme, 1844
)
- Anterior 2/3 of the elytra yellowish.
Brazil
(Rondônia),
Bolivia
(
Fig. 12
)
............
M. clarkei
new species
